PGP Desktop
Taky commented on 15 Nov 2007
I've been using PGP Desktop for many years both on PC and Mac platforms. I've not had much trouble on the PC. However, the Mac PGP Desktop has always been problematic. I've experienced major stability issues with almost every update or OS upgrade. If you are on Tiger and planning an upgrade to Leopard, be careful. Some of your most valuable data might become unaccessible. If you are planning to deploy PGP Desktop for the first time, consider your alternatives like open source. Apple's own AES-secured disk images are not bad at all. But it's not that simple as there's mail security.
